The band's lineup expanded significantly for this album, with contributions from Simon Jeffes, Helen Leibmann, Steve Nye, Gavyn Wright, and others. All tracks were composed by Jeffes, except for "Paul's Dance" (co written with Nye), "Cutting Branches" (traditional), and "Walk Don't Run" (by Johnny Smith). The cover art
